This is a summary of Sylvia Day's Captivated By You; the fourth fourth book in the continuing series. It takes the story further and encompasses the period between Gideon and Eva eloping and their actual wedding. At this time very few of their good friends know of their real marital status. The novel may be read as a standalone book, but when read as part of the series; it offers a more in-depth reading experience, since there are a number of references to characters and past events from the earlier books.

Captivated By You is more than just a romance. It may have sexual and steamy love-making scenes, but that is now part of the genre. A complex story that does not end when the guy gets the girl, it actually starts with the guy getting the girl. It goes on to check out their sexual lives and their psychological fears and needs. Dominance, the need for power and the underlying sexual longing all have an impact on their relationship.
